Watson is a key to the offense. He's the only receiver on the team who is capable of stretching the field. Stretching the field opens up the run and the short passing game. Without Watson stretching the field, the opposing defenses play tighter and have a much easier time controlling the GB offense. That's exactly what has been happening through the first half of the season. The Cowboys played the GB offense tight like other teams have been doing with success, but Sunday they got burned by Watson several times and it forced the Cowboys D to loosen up. If Watson can stay healthy, the Packers offense will be more effective through the end of the season even if Watson isn't getting as many touches because he's opening up defenses for others.
